I *just* got a ressie for my boys (7, 5, and 3) 5:40 p.m. on 9/21. It as a MNSSHP. Agent was really nice but I had to tell him to look past normal closing time-- which he happily did and was really psyched to find a slot for me (I was happy too!). He had no idea it was open past 5 on those days. He did tell me that he has to search within a specific time frame (like a two or three hour block)-- so I said, well search after 5 p.m. And that's how he found it!

So just make sure the agent knows to look after 5 pm on those nights-- I wonder how many have mistakenly been told no. I had tried two days ago (before I read this thread) and was told 11 am was the only slot available.

We just got back from an August trip, and I caught the tail end of this show. It looked really cool, so I am hoping someone here can fill me in on how it works. We are going back to WDW in March 2011, and I would like to take mpirate:y 2 boys (11 & then 10) and niece (then 4) to the Pirate League and hopefully get them to participate in this show.

Is it like the Jedi Training Academy? Is there a line/queue for sign ups it or is it randomly chosen children from the crowd? Is there multiple daily shows or is it only a one shot deal?

Thanks in advance for answers. My youngest son has autism so I have to plan ahead and check to see what is a good fit for us to try and what to avoid mentioning. I was thrilled that the Jedi switched to the queue/sign up format since this gave us an opportunity to do it. My youngest would never have understood not getting to particpate in a lightsaber show so we avoided it. I'm thrilled he got the opportunity to do it, and he did so without our assistence (aka my hovering LOL).

I think all 3 would enjoy this as well! It looks like loads of fun.pirate:
 
Pirate Tutorial is typically performed 6 times a day. When I worked there the schedule was 10:15, 11:20, 12:25, 2:15, 3:20, 4:25 (I assume it's still the same now).

It is not as popular as JTA so they do not have advance sign ups. Mack will choose 4 pirates per show, and will typically choose right from the front row. Even if the kids in your group are not picked to fight, he'll select an addition 10 or 15 kids to go up on stage to take a version of the Pirate Oath. Again, he'll pick the kids from the front row, so I'd recommend getting their early and go right up to the stage area.
